Man stabs another in bottom |
|||||
|
A man who stabbed another in the bottom with a rat-chet knife was remanded until May 18 in the Corporate Area Resident Magistrate's Court when he appeared yesterday.
Charged with possession of an offensive weapon and unlawful wounding is Orlando Brown, who also had to give his fingerprint to the police. The court heard that on the day of the incident, Brown and the complainant had an alter-cation in which a ratchet knife was used to stab the complainant in his bottom. He received five stitches. Resident Magistrate Maxine Ellis had Brown remanded until May 18 so that he could be given some time to contact his mother who resides in England to help with paying his fine. |
